I’m using a browser-based editor that beats Photoshop at its own game
Browser-based image editors are typically considered compromises, and often they are. Many of them are slow and incapable of handling anything beyond the basics. I’ve tried a ton of browser-based graphics apps in my life, but I usually end up going back to my trusted desktop stack, which used to include Photoshop.
